I have a 1995 Grand Caravan that is the forest-green kind of color. As with most Dodge vehicles from that time span, it has lost large chunks of the green paint from the hood. I'd like to make it look a little better, so does anyone know of a good glossy spray paint that would match the color and not really look like I just spray painted it?

First, you need to find your color code to get the exact match...

http://www.paintscratch.com/paint-code.html

Then I could recommend the dupli color sprays but it's hard to match up an older color that's faded in the sun.
